How does a bloom filter work
WebNov 4, 2024 · Bloom filter performs the below steps as a part of the Lookup operation: Hash the input value. Mod the result by the length of the array. Check if the corresponding bit is 0 or 1. If the bit is 0, then that input definitely isn’t a member of the set. But if the bit is 1, then that input might be a member of a set. WebMar 6, 2024 · A Bloom filter is a space-efficient probabilistic data structure that is used to test whether an item is a member of a set. The bloom filter will always say yes if an item …
How does a bloom filter work
Did you know?
WebSo, since the probability of a filter is the fill ratio raised to the number of slices, we can fill in 50% and get P= (50%)^k or k=log_2 (1/P). We can then use this function to compute the … WebTo see why, we can think about a very extreme case, and how a regular bloom filter would work vs. a theoretical "Bizzaro World" bloom filter, which we can call a "gloom filter". What is great about a bloom filter is that you can do one-sided tests for membership of items (with false positives) using a data structure that has a fixed size with ...
WebA bloom filter is a probabilistic data structure that is based on hashing. It is extremely space efficient and is typically used to add elements to a set and test if an element is in a set. Though, the elements themselves are not added to a set. Instead a hash of the elements … WebMichelle Meditation Coach (@michellemeditationcoach) on Instagram: "SUN SOURCE 24 hours and a whole planet experiences different perspectives due to the light that ..."
WebBloom’s Taxonomy can help you write clear learning objectives, which are a description of what the learner must be able to do upon completion of an educational activity. A well-written learning objective outlines the knowledge, skills, and/or attitude the learners will gain from the educational activity and does so in an observable and ... WebWhy are bloom filters such useful data structures? How do they work, and what do they do? This video is an introduction to the bloom filter data structure: we'll explore what they...
WebMar 14, 2024 · Bloom filter with three hash functions, k=3. To query for an element (i.e., test whether it is in the set), feed the element to each of the k hash functions to get k array indexes.If any of the bits at these indexes is 0, the element is 100% not in the set; if it were, then all the bits would have been set to 1 when it was inserted.Thus, a Bloom filter is …
WebNov 26, 2010 · A Bloom filter with 1% error and an optimal value of k, on the other hand, requires only about 9.6 bits per element — regardless of the size of the elements. This advantage comes partly from its compactness, … cryptorchidism medical terminologyWebJan 3, 2024 · Bloom Filter. A Bloom filter is defined as a data structure designed to identify of a element’s presence in a set in a rapid and memory efficient manner. A specific data … cryptorchidism medical terminology definitionWebApr 10, 2024 · Step 5: Test the filter. Test the water flow, says De Meo, and if you notice any leaks, tighten the connections or adjust the Teflon tape as necessary. Run the shower for a few minutes to flush the new filter unit of any dust particles. Run until the water is clear. Change the filter every 3 to 6 months. dutch divine services wassenaarWeb2 days ago · A reliable air purifier can be found for less than $250, with annual filter costs coming in at just under $100 for most brands. To keep them working properly, be sure to perform routine ... cryptorchidism medical term definitionWebApr 17, 2024 · A Bloom filter is a space-efficient probabilistic data structure that is used to test whether an element is a member of a set. For example, checking availability of … dutch diving helmets hand pumpWebAug 30, 2024 · To understand how a bloom filter works, let’s take a use case in that we want to store the word “Marvel” in the bit array. Let’s break down the working of it into steps. … dutch diy storedutch diving regulations